Output 7d4ef8226cdee41d733bc41e8fcb2a2fad341d87f138bcf360f85cefee77d169:0

value
10910237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64e749dfc697292f21b8b7d966408bd0c9ba1e0e OP_EQUAL
address
3AtYZwP7XuZ5fQUCigLWm5z5ThH79LBcca
transaction
7d4ef8226cdee41d733bc41e8fcb2a2fad341d87f138bcf360f85cefee77d169
confirmations
350301
spent
true